The Request for Quote (RFQ) mechanism stands as a cornerstone for superior execution in crypto derivatives. It allows participants to solicit competitive pricing from multiple liquidity providers simultaneously, all within a private, controlled environment. This process directly addresses the challenge of liquidity fragmentation inherent in nascent markets, providing a centralized point of negotiation for complex transactions. Implementing an RFQ system translates directly into improved pricing and reduced market impact, critical factors for substantial capital deployments.

Options trading within this framework offers a dynamic shield for crypto holdings. These contracts provide the contractual right, without obligation, to transact an underlying asset at a predetermined price by a specified date. This inherent flexibility empowers traders to construct positions that capitalize on specific market views ▴ whether anticipating upward momentum, downward pressure, or periods of range-bound activity ▴ while strictly defining maximum risk exposure. Such instruments form the essential components of a robust protection strategy.

Block trading complements these capabilities by enabling the execution of large orders without disrupting market equilibrium. Executing substantial volumes through an RFQ for block trades minimizes information leakage and significantly reduces slippage, preserving the intended economic terms of the transaction. This disciplined approach ensures that a substantial position entry or exit occurs with minimal footprint, a hallmark of sophisticated market participation.

Defensive Collars for Portfolio Resilience

A defensive collar represents a powerful mechanism for safeguarding long-term crypto holdings against significant downside movements while simultaneously generating income. This strategy involves purchasing an out-of-the-money put option and selling an out-of-the-money call option against an existing long position. The put option establishes a price floor, protecting against a market decline, while the call option sale finances a portion of the put’s cost and caps upside potential.

Executing such a multi-leg options spread through an RFQ ensures competitive pricing across all components, optimizing the cost basis of this protective overlay. This comprehensive approach offers a structured method for maintaining exposure to potential growth while insulating against adverse market shifts.

Volatility Capture with Straddles

Market participants anticipating significant price movement, regardless of direction, find utility in straddle strategies. This involves simultaneously purchasing a call and a put option with the same strike price and expiration date. The profitability of a straddle depends on the magnitude of the underlying asset’s price deviation from the strike price.

An RFQ for a BTC straddle block allows for the efficient sourcing of liquidity for both legs, minimizing the spread and ensuring favorable entry points. This approach capitalizes on the market’s inherent dynamism, converting anticipated volatility into a structured trading opportunity.

Multi-Leg Execution Precision

Complex options strategies, such as iron condors or butterfly spreads, involve multiple legs and require synchronized execution. Attempting to leg into these positions individually often results in adverse price fills and increased transaction costs. Utilizing an RFQ for multi-leg execution allows a trader to receive a single, executable price for the entire strategy, ensuring the intended risk-reward profile remains intact. This method significantly enhances the probability of achieving desired outcomes for intricate positions, reflecting a sophisticated understanding of market microstructure.

Considerations for Strategic Execution

Successful deployment of these advanced strategies hinges upon several key considerations:

  • Liquidity Provider Selection ▴ Identifying and engaging with a diverse set of liquidity providers via RFQ enhances competitive pricing.
  • Volatility Analysis ▴ Accurate assessment of implied and historical volatility informs optimal strike price and expiration selection.
  • Risk Sizing ▴ Rigorous position sizing and understanding of maximum potential loss for each strategy are non-negotiable.
  • Market Microstructure Awareness ▴ Understanding how order flow and execution mechanisms impact pricing is paramount.
  • Systemic Integration ▴ Connecting execution tools with broader portfolio management systems facilitates real-time risk monitoring.

Dynamic Hedging Frameworks

Moving beyond static positions, dynamic hedging employs a continuous adjustment of derivatives exposure to maintain a desired risk profile. For example, an ETH collar RFQ can be dynamically rebalanced as market conditions shift, adjusting strike prices or extending expirations to adapt to evolving volatility regimes. This iterative process demands a deep understanding of options sensitivities (Greeks) and the ability to execute adjustments swiftly and cost-effectively through an RFQ. It reflects a proactive stance against market uncertainty, allowing for consistent risk mitigation without sacrificing long-term directional exposure.

Volatility Arbitrage and Structured Products

Advanced participants leverage the RFQ framework for more complex volatility arbitrage strategies or the construction of bespoke structured products. Identifying discrepancies between implied and realized volatility, and then executing multi-leg options spreads to capitalize on these divergences, requires precise, competitive pricing across all components. Similarly, crafting tailored derivatives solutions for specific risk transfer needs ▴ such as principal-protected notes or yield enhancement strategies ▴ depends on the ability to efficiently price and execute these complex structures.

The RFQ serves as the conduit for translating intricate financial engineering into executable market positions. This capability represents the pinnacle of derivatives application, where market inefficiencies become opportunities for refined, systems-driven gains.
